I have never had a pink polka dot plant live in my house much less bloom. I wanted to know what makes them bloom and if it is something that is unusual or pretty common. |
Hypoestes phyllostachya blooms fairly easily, but the flowers are insignificant, so don't feel bad! It prefers bright to medium light, moderately moist soil and humidity (set the pot up on a saucer filled with pebbles and a shallow layer of water), and normal to cool temperatures. Use an all-purpose houseplant fertilizer and pinch back the plant to make it bushier. |
